Compare all specifications:
1980 Mercedes-Benz 500 | 2006 Subaru Outback |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Subaru |
Model | 500 | Outback |
Year Released | 1980 | 2006 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4972 cc | 2458 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 237 HP | 175 HP |
Engine RPM | 5000 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 402 Nm | 229 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3200 RPM | 4400 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 8.8:1 | 10.0: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1515 kg | 1510 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4760 mm | 4800 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1780 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1340 mm | 1610 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2820 mm | 2680 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 90 L | 64 L |
